Pipe Belly Sag

A pipe belly or sag in your sewer lines is difficult to detect until it causes issues such as slow drains or backups. They happen when a pipe sags or lowers in a curved slope downward. This creates a belly sag that affects proper water flow.

A professional sewer camera inspection can detect this issue. Upon detection, have it fixed right away before it becomes an even worse problem.

Pipe Buildups And Major Blockages

Pipe blockages develop from pipe buildups due to grease, oils, organic debris, hard water mineral deposits, and other substances. They develop into stubborn clogs that block proper water flow and lead to pipe damage.

It can be difficult to detect pipe blockages right away unless you get a drain inspection to examine the cause of recurring clogs and slow drains. Proper inspection and removal using services such as hydro jetting are effective in removing them and keeping them out.
